[quote=Anonymous]Farmland, Indiana. It has one stoplight. It has a malt shop, an antique store, a tiny coffee company, and a glass blower/stained glass window studio. It’s about an hour north of Indianapolis, and I never would have known about it if friends didn’t have a lake house nearby. It reminded me of Schitt’s Creek—in a good way![/quote]
